Le lecteur de code barre

Transcription

Le lecteur de code barre
Le lecteur de code barre
Objectif. Comprendre à l'aide d'une maquette le principe d'un lecteur code barre.
1. Introduction.
Les codes barres sont partout, du panier de la ménagère au clavier devant lequel vous êtes assis.
Ils ont été inventés pour faciliter la gestion des stocks industriels.
Historiquement, la technique du code barre apparaît avec un brevet déposé en 1974 aux USA.
Son utilisation à grande échelle ne débute qu'en 1981, à l'initiative de l'armée américaine.
2. Constitution du code 39.
Chaque caractère est représenté par un total de 5 barres noires et 4 espaces blancs avec toujours 6
étroits (E) et 3 larges (L) d'où le nom du code (3 sur 9).
Chaque caractère est séparé du suivant par un espace étroit.
Le code 39 peut ainsi représenter 44 caractères, les chiffres, les lettres majuscules et les
symboles suivants $ % + - . / .
Le schéma ci-dessous donne un extrait de la table de caractères.
Un code barre 39 débute toujours par le caractère astérisque * et finit de la même manière, ce
caractère particulier est appelé caractère d'arrêt et ne doit pas être utilisé ailleurs qu'au début et
à la fin du code.
Le code ci-contre représente 6 caractères
(123ABC), on remarque qu'il commence et
finit par un astérisque.
Le caractère 1 se décompose comme suit :
LEELEEEEL (L pour large, E pour étroit )
 Donner de la même manière le codage du caractère d'arrêt *
 Lancer le tableur « OpenOffice Calc ». Ouvrir le document « Code 3 de 9 ».
- Trouver le codage du chiffre 5.
- Créer le code MPI, ainsi que celui de votre carte de restaurant scolaire. Les copier dans un
document texte « OpenOffice Writer ». Enregistrer sous « Code barre ».
3. Etude d’une maquette de lecteur.
photodiode
3.1. La photodiode BPW 34.
  A l’aide du multimètre utilisé en testeur de diode, trouver
le sens «direct » et le sens « inverse » de la photodiode.
Noter la valeur de la tension mesurée dans chaque cas.
Udirecte =
Uinverse =
Repérer « l’anode » A et la « cathode » C de la photodiode.
Faisceau laser
A
C
 Relier la photodiode à un ampèremètre. Mesurer l’intensité
I du courant, indiquer son sens de passage sur le schéma cicontre.
 Observer l’influence de la luminosité sur la valeur de
l’intensité I. Noter les observations.
La photodiode BPW 34 est un transducteur optoélectronique
qui permet de transformer l’énergie ____________________
en énergie ____________________ .
 Réaliser le montage schématisé ci-contre ; R = 100 k.
Attention au sens de branchement de la photodiode.
Mesurer la tension UAB , photodiode éclairée, puis non éclairée.
Noter les valeurs. Ne pas défaire le montage.
µA
A
C
C
15 V +
A
R
V
B
3.2. Utilisation de la maquette.
3.2.1. Au voltmètre.
 Faire glisser le transparent muni de son
code barre entre les 2 languettes . Observer
puis interpréter l’évolution de la tension.
 S’exercer à faire défiler le code barre
fourni à vitesse aussi constante que possible
(4 secondes environ)
3.2.2. Acquisition en fonction du temps.
On souhaite faire l’enregistrement de l’évolution dans le temps de la tension U CB lorsque le
code barre défile dans le lecteur.
Pour cela, utiliser l’interface CassyLab reliée à l’ordinateur.
 Paramétrer le système pour visualiser la tension en fonction du temps, U AB = f(t) :
utiliser le mode « relevé automatique » et une durée d ‘acquisition de 4 s environ, avec
« déclenchement » pour un niveau de tension « descendant » de 2 V.
 Lancer l'acquisition. Enregistrer. Copier la courbe dans « Code barre.odt ».
 Pour quelle valeur de la tension l'acquisition commence-t-elle ?
 Décrire l'évolution de la tension. La représentation obtenue correspond-elle au code
barre ?
Présente-t-elle des défauts ? Si oui, lesquels ?
3.3. Mise en forme du signal.
Afin d’améliorer la qualité du signal, nous allons utiliser
un montage comparateur.
La tension de référence sera fixée à Uref = 5 V.
(disponible sur la platine de montage).
UE sera la tension UAB obtenue précédemment. Il ne faut
donc pas défaire le montage. On mesurera la tension de
sortie US.

+
Uref
US
UE
 Rappeler les valeurs possibles de US, selon les valeurs relatives des tensions UE et Uref.
 Relancer une acquisition, après un paramétrage convenable. Copier la courbe obtenue dans
« Code barre.odt ». Imprimer.
Expliquer l’intérêt du montage comparateur.
 Compléter le montage, à l’aide d’une DEL et d’une
résistance de protection selon le schéma ci-contre.
Uref
Relancer l’acquisition en observant l’évolution de UR
en fonction du temps.
Expliquer et compléter la courbe précédente en utilisant
de la couleur.
-

+
UE
1 k
4. Complément.
Visualisation des pages Web « Code-barre ». Petit historique et quelques exemples de codes.
UR